Learn more about Nutrition Management Masters degree programs
Nutrition Management degree programs at the Master’s level focus on the intersection of nutrition science and management principles, preparing you to tackle complex health challenges through effective food systems management and nutritional interventions. This field is vital, as it addresses the growing need for professionals skilled in promoting health and wellness.
Through courses in advanced nutrition, dietetic principles, and public health, you'll learn to develop and implement nutrition programs that address diverse population needs. Many students strengthen their research capabilities, enabling them to design studies that assess dietary impacts on health outcomes. Common skills you’ll acquire include analyzing nutritional data, creating comprehensive dietary plans, and implementing health initiatives in community settings.
As you engage with diverse perspectives in nutrition management, students develop confidence in navigating this dynamic field. Career opportunities often include roles as nutrition consultants, public health nutritionists, and wellness program directors, allowing you to make a positive impact on individuals and communities.
